What is IPTV and How Does it Work on Firestick?
IPTV delivers television content over the internet. Instead of broadcasting through antennas or cables, it uses your internet connection to stream live and on-demand TV to your devices. On Firestick, this is done through dedicated IPTV apps such as IPTV Smarters Pro, TiviMate, or XCIPTV.
To start using IPTV on your Firestick, you’ll first need to sign up for a service from a trusted IPTV provider. They’ll send you login details or an M3U playlist link, which you’ll enter into the IPTV app installed on your device. Once set up, you can start streaming immediately — no installation or waiting required.

Setting Up IPTV on Firestick in the UK
Setting up IPTV on Firestick is simple, even for beginners. Here’s how to do it:
Enable Apps from Unknown Sources in your Firestick settings to allow installation of third-party apps.
Download an IPTV player such as IPTV Smarters Pro, TiviMate, or Downloader (to install .APK files).
Install the app and open it once the download is complete.
Enter your IPTV login credentials (provided by your chosen IPTV service) or input the M3U playlist URL.
Start streaming live TV, VOD, or catch-up content right from your Firestick.
Most IPTV apps come with easy-to-navigate menus and features like Electronic Program Guides (EPGs), favorite channels, and parental controls.

Legal and Safe Use of IPTV on Firestick in the UK
Using IPTV is legal in the UK as long as the content is licensed. It becomes illegal when providers offer copyrighted content without proper authorization. To stay on the safe side, make sure the IPTV service you subscribe to operates within legal boundaries and does not distribute pirated channels.
To further enhance your security and privacy, many users opt to use a VPN (Virtual Private Network) while streaming. A VPN encrypts your internet traffic, protects your IP address, and allows you to bypass geo-blocks — useful if you’re accessing international channels or streaming while traveling abroad.

Tips for a Better Streaming Experience on Firestick
For smooth streaming, you’ll need a fast internet connection—ideally 20 Mbps for HD and 40 Mbps for 4K. Using an Ethernet adapter for Firestick (instead of Wi-Fi) can also boost performance.
Keep your IPTV app updated, clear the cache regularly, and avoid running too many apps in the background to prevent lags or crashes.
If your Firestick ever freezes or a channel doesn’t load, most IPTV apps have a “refresh” or “reload” option that solves the problem in seconds.
